What: Press preview of original documents that show President George Washington鈥檚 thoughts on the Presidential oath of office. The exhibition Taking the Oath, which will be displayed to the public January 12 through January 25, 2009, include:
- The first printed draft of the Constitution, with notes in George Washington鈥檚 handwriting, showing an early version of the Presidential oath of office.
- A letter from President George Washington to his Cabinet asking for their recommendations for procedures for his 1793 inauguration. These early discussions helped establish the traditions for the modern inaugural ceremony.

What: Following the press preview, a one-time opportunity to view and photograph documents showing that slave labor was used to build the White House. Documents include:
- A 1795 鈥淐arpenter鈥檚 Roll鈥 for the President鈥檚 House, showing the names of slaves and the owners who were compensated for the slaves鈥 work. These wage rolls and other records preserved by the 威尼斯人娱乐场 are evidence of the little known fact that the White House was built in large part by African American slaves.
